FinKoDev Core-Summit 2021
Beomsu.Chang@gmail.com
문서를 코드처럼 관리하자
https://www.writethedocs.org/guide/docs-as-code
https://www.docslikecode.com
https://about.gitlab.com/handbook/handbook-usage/
Publish/Test
코드를 관리의 현대적인 다양한
에코시스템을 적용할 수 있음
배우고 관리하는데 러닝커브가 있음
일단 문서를 텍스트로 만들면 코드를 관리하듯
버젼컨트롤/코드리뷰 기능을 사용할 수 있음
HTML, Markdown, reStructurredText, Asciidoc, 그냥 TXT
Wikipedia 도 텍스트 문서
구조가 단순하고
개발자들이 가장 많이 사용하는 문서 형식
# 제목
내용
* 리스트1
* 리스트2
GitHub:
코드 관리 서비스 이지만
Doc as Code 를 위한 거의 모든 기능을 제공
https://github.com/finko-dev/docs-as-code-example-1
어려운 커맨드
프로그램 설치
그냥 github 웹페이지로 다 합니다.
최근 가장 많이 사용되는 버젼 컨트롤 시스템
git 기반의 종합 서비스!
보너스: 웹 기반 에디터, 이슈 트레커, 위키, 코드리뷰 등등등.
구글독스의 버젼 관리보다 진화되고
구조적인 버젼관리를 제공
GitHub / GitLab / Gitea 등의
어마무시하고 대단한 서비스가 있음
어려움 ㅋㅋ
작성한 문서를 웹페이지로 보기 좋게 publish
테크니컬 문서를 위한 서비스
Docs as Code 와 잘 맞음
GitHub / GitLab 등의 서비스와 연동 가능
리뷰할 때 preview 기능을 지원(Test)
https://about.gitlab.com/handbook/handbook-usage/#why-handbook-first
